# #f457e7

A color — warm, vivid, playful, bold.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#f457e7`
- RGB: rgb(244, 87, 231)
- HSL: hsl(305, 88%, 65%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.715 0.246 331.3)
- Relative luminance: 0.3182
- Nearest named color: Candy Pink (#ff63e9, Δ 3.076) — https://brandsweets.com/colors/candy-pink
- Moods: warm, vivid, playful, bold

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 2.85: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#d30dc2 (4.56:1); AA: background → #303030 (4.63:1); AAA: text → #9e0a92 (7.21:1); AAA: background → #080808 (7.02:1)
- On black (#000000): 7.36: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
